Ingredients

  • Dry Ingredients
    • 2 cups (250 g) all-purpose flour
    •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
    •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• Wet Ingredients
    • 1 cup (225 g) unsalted butter, melted and cooled
    • 1 1/2 cups (300 g) light brown sugar, packed
    • 2 large eggs, room temperature
    • 2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ract
  • Add-Ins & Topping
    • 1 cup (160 g) Cadbury Mini Eggs, roughly chopped
    • 1/2 cup (85 g) white chocolate chips (for drizzle)
    • 1 teaspoon coconut oil or neutral oil (for melting chocolate)

Instructions

1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a 9x9-inch (23x23 cm) baking pan with parchment paper, leaving some overhang for easy removal.
2. In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t. Set aside.
3. In a large bowl, whisk melted butter and brown sugar until smooth and glossy.
4. Beat in eggs, one at a time, then add vanilla extract and mix until combined.
5. Gradually fold the dry ingredients into the wet mixture until just combined—do not overmix.
6. Gently fold in the chopped Cadbury Mini Eggs, reserving a few for topping if desired.
7. Spread the batter evenly into the prepared pan. Sprinkle reserved Mini Eggs on top.
8. Bake for 23–27 minutes, or until the edges are golden and a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with just a few moist crumbs.
9. Allow to cool completely in the pan on a wire rack.
10. For the drizzle, melt white chocolate chips with coconut oil in a microwave-safe bowl in 20-second intervals, stirring until smooth. Drizzle over cooled blondies.
11. Lift blondies from the pan using parchment overhang, slice into 16 squares, and serve.

Zusatztipps für die Zubereitung

For an added crunch, consider folding in 1/2 cup of chopped pecans or walnuts into the batter before baking. This little twist adds texture without overpowering the sweet, soft blondies. Also, ensure not to overmix after adding the dry ingredients to keep the blondie tender and chewy.

Varianten und Anpassungen

You can easily swap the white chocolate drizzle for milk or dark chocolate if preferred, giving the blondies a richer flavor profile. If you want to make them nut-free, simply skip any optional nuts. The recipe also works well with different types of candy eggs for variety.

Recipe FAQs

What makes these blondies chewy?

The combination of melted butter, brown sugar, and careful mixing results in a moist, chewy texture without overmixing the batter.

Can I substitute Cadbury Mini Eggs with other candies?

Yes, but using Cadbury Mini Eggs provides the distinctive sweet and colorful bursts that complement the golden blondie base perfectly.

How is the white chocolate drizzle prepared?

White chocolate chips are melted with a small amount of coconut or neutral oil in short microwave intervals, then drizzled over cooled blondies for a smooth finish.

What variations can enhance flavor or texture?

Add chopped pecans or walnuts for crunch, or swap the white chocolate drizzle with milk or dark chocolate for a richer taste.

How do I know when the blondies are perfectly baked?

Bake until the edges turn golden and a toothpick inserted near the center comes out with moist crumbs, avoiding a fully dry result.
